About 2 Victoria Park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

2 Victoria Park Road is a semi-detached house in Birkenhead (CH42 6PP). It has a recorded floor area of 49 m² (around 527 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(May 2025) shows an E (score 46),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 78),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. At 49 m² this is the 5th smallest of 27 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 35–56 m². The building's EPC ratings span G to C across 27 units on file.

It hasn't traded since June 2004, a hold of 22 years that's notably long for the area. Across 1996–2004, sale prices on this property compounded at 13.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£126,000 sits 152% above the 2004 sale of £50,000.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 85% of similar EPCs).
